Some Plugins I would like to see from Melda:

-MSpectralDynamicsLE - A lower cost Version of MSD with Presets for Deharshing, Deessing, Ducking, Drum -debleeding etc.

-MTrigger - Drum Sample Replacement- with the detection circuit of MDrumEnhancer and the sample library of MDrummer.

-MTurbotuner - Tuning Vst with ARA (Audio Random Access)

-MVocalign - Vocal aligning with ARA

-MTurboSaturator/Distortion/Clipper - Kind of the same concept as MTurboComp/EQ

-MTurboMaximizer - The ultimate Mastering Solution

-MTurboAnalyzer - The ultimate Analyzing Solution
